Wall-Mounted Gazebo: A Permanent and Elegant Shade Solution

A wall-mounted gazebo is a fixed shading structure that attaches to the exterior wall of your home, creating a seamless extension of your outdoor living space. Compared to retractable awnings or temporary umbrellas, a wall-mounted gazebo offers a more permanent, stylish, and durable solution.
Benefits of a Wall-Mounted Gazebo for Patios
Choosing a wall-mounted gazebo for your patio brings several advantages:
Sturdy and Permanent: Unlike pop-up shades, a gazebo is a long-lasting structure designed to withstand various weather conditions.
Maximizes Space: By attaching directly to a wall, it provides shade without taking up additional floor space, making it ideal for patios and balconies.
Stylish and Customizable: Available in various designs, materials, and finishes, a wall-mounted gazebo enhances the visual appeal of your outdoor space.
Provides Versatile Shade Outdoor Options: You can install sun shades outdoor, curtains, or mosquito nets for additional comfort and privacy.

Awning: A Practical and Space-Saving Outdoor Shade Option

Awnings are a fantastic outdoor shades for patio solution, offering both shade and weather protection while saving space. They are typically mounted on exterior walls, windows, or doors, making them a stylish and functional addition to any outdoor area.
Types of Awnings: Retractable vs. Fixed Outdoor Shades for Patio
There are two main types of outdoor patio shade awnings:
Type of Awning |
Features |
Best For |
Retractable Awnings |
Adjustable coverage, extends/retracts as needed, motorized or manual options |
Patios, decks, outdoor dining areas |
Fixed Awnings |
Permanent structure, durable in all weather, requires less maintenance |
Storefronts, home entrances, balconies |
· Retractable awnings allow flexibility, as they can be extended on hot days and retracted in cooler months.
· Fixed awnings provide continuous shade and are ideal for areas where long-term protection is needed.
How to Choose the Right Awning Fabric for UV Protection?
Choosing the right fabric is key to ensuring that your sun shades outdoor effectively block harmful UV rays and last for years. Here’s what to consider:
· Acrylic Fabric: UV-resistant, waterproof, and mold-resistant, making it ideal for long-term outdoor use.
· Polyester Fabric with UV Coating: Lightweight and affordable but may fade over time.
· Vinyl-Coated Fabric: Offers waterproofing and enhanced durability, perfect for waterproof outdoor shades.
Look for fabrics with a high UV protection rating (UPF 50+) to ensure maximum sunblock. Lighter colors reflect heat, while darker colors offer better UV absorption.

Outdoor Umbrellas :A Flexible and Affordable Shade Choice
For those looking for outdoor shade ideas that offer flexibility and affordability, outdoor umbrellas are a great option. They can be moved, adjusted, and positioned as needed, making them ideal for small spaces or rental properties.
Type Selection
There are several types of outdoor shades for patio umbrellas, each with unique benefits:
Type of Umbrella |
Features |
Best For |
Market Umbrellas |
Classic, center-pole design, easy to set up |
Small patios, backyard tables, outdoor cafés |
Cantilever Umbrellas |
Off-set pole, 360-degree rotation, covers larger areas |
Lounge seating, poolside, wide patios |
Tilting Umbrellas |
Adjustable tilt for angled shade throughout the day |
Changing sun positions, small patios, balconies |
The Best Shade Outdoor Solutions for Small Patios
If you have limited space but still need an effective outdoor patio shade, consider:
· Wall-mounted umbrellas: These attach to walls and save floor space.
· Half-umbrellas: Perfect for balconies or narrow patios.
· Freestanding umbrellas with weighted bases: Provide flexibility to move shade as needed.

Exterior Roll-Up Shades vs. Motorized Blinds: Which Is Better?
When selecting window coverings for your outdoor space, it’s important to compare different options to find the best fit for your needs. Let’s take a closer look at exterior roll-up shades and motorized blinds:
Exterior Roll-Up Shades: These shades are a more traditional and affordable option. They can be manually rolled up or down, allowing you to control the amount of shade as needed. Roll-up shades are perfect for creating a temporary outdoor shade solution for your patio or balcony and are easy to install. They are ideal for smaller spaces and homes on a budget.
Motorized Blinds: For those seeking a more modern and convenient solution, motorized blinds offer a high-tech way to control sunlight. With the push of a button, you can adjust the position of the blinds without leaving your seat. While motorized blinds are more expensive than manual options, they are an excellent choice for larger spaces or for people who want added convenience and functionality.
When choosing between these two options, consider the size of your outdoor space, the level of convenience you desire, and your budget. Both options provide excellent shade, but motorized blinds tend to offer more advanced features, such as programmable timers and remote control functions.

Choosing the Right Fabric for Sun Shades Outdoor Protection
Selecting the right fabric is key to getting the most out of your shade sail. Some fabrics provide better UV protection, while others may offer more breathability or resistance to water. Here are some options to consider:
· High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E): This fabric is perfect for blocking UV rays while still allowing air to flow through, making it ideal for hot climates.
· Polyester: A lightweight and durable option, polyester is great for areas that don’t experience extreme sun but still require reliable sun protection.
· Vinyl Coated Fabrics: For added water resistance, vinyl-coated fabrics offer excellent durability and are a great choice for sun shades outdoor.
Installation Methods: Fixed, Adjustable, and Retractable Options
Shade sails come in a variety of installation methods, depending on your needs and the layout of your space. Here are the three primary options:
· Fixed Installations: This is the most permanent option, where the shade sail is securely attached to posts or walls. Fixed installations are great for larger spaces that require consistent shade.
· Adjustable Installations: These allow you to adjust the angle of the shade, giving you the flexibility to block the sun at different times of the day.
· Retractable Installations: These provide the greatest level of flexibility, as you can pull the shade sail in or out depending on the weather or your needs.
Choosing the right installation method is key to ensuring that your shade sail provides the ideal level of sun protection when needed.
